Tallis’s moving Lamentations are interspersed with two
wonderfully contrasted settings of the Mass. Byrd’s has a reflective and
intense spirit, reflecting the dangers that assailed his fellow Catholics
worshipping in 1590s England. But Lassus’ Missa Bel’Amfitrit’
altera is a joyous, flamboyant and spectacular celebration. It is
written for two choirs and includes some of his most electrifying,
rhythmic and festive music.
